15 July 2015 10 p.m. CET - More Greek troubles...for Tsipras
Tsipras has two problems:
1) tonight, he will need the opposition to get the 'AGreekment' (rescue agreement) approved
and later he will have to replace the 'no voters' within Syriza; and replace some no-voting ministers as well.
2) Tsipras openly said: 'I will vote for the AGreekment, although I do not believe in it'
So international polical commentators are asking themselves: 'How will Tsipras enforce the Agreekment, even WHEN approved?'
According to zdf.de 10 p.m. news, Tsipras had to use his last card: a threat to step down as MP, when not enough Syriza people would support him.
There are not many people protesting on the streets; the ones demonstrating are all well-to-do public servants.
